Japan Jewelry Market Size and Growth Overview (2026-2034)

Market Size in 2025: USD 12.4 Billion

Market Forecast in 2034: USD 27.9 Billion

Market Growth Rate 2026-2034: 9.40%

According to IMARC Group's latest research publication, "Japan Jewelry Market: Industry Trends, Share, Size, Growth, Opportunity and Forecast 2026-2034", the Japan jewelry market size reached USD 12.4 Billion in 2025.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 27.9 Billion by 2034,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 9.40% during 2026-2034.

Japan Jewelry Market Trends & Drivers

The​‍​‌‍​‍‌​‍​‌‍​‍‌ Japan jewelry market is experiencing a major expansion as a result of favorable economic conditions and a high level of consumer purchasing power, which in turn is driving the demand for luxury goods. The rising inclination of Japanese consumers towards Western fashion trends is creating demand for contemporary, cutting-edge jewelry designs, whereas the increasing number of online shopping platforms is providing a large variety of products and convenient purchase options.

Moreover, the arrival of lab-grown diamonds that are reasonably priced and attract eco-friendly consumers because of their ethical aspect is having a positive effect on the growth of the ​‍​‌‍​‍‌​‍​‌‍​‍‌market.

Evolving​‍​‌‍​‍‌​‍​‌‍​‍‌ minimalist and uniquely handcrafted jewelry preferences among the Japanese are leading to the expansion of the market. The demand for jewelry made from pearls is increasing as a result of the cultural fascination of Japan with pearls, thereby the market is expanding. The increasing use of antique and vintage jewelry, which is the inspiration from the country's rich history and heritage, is the market becoming stronger. The development of the men's jewelry trend, which was a segment that had been ignored, is now contributing to the increase of the market. The widespread use of products in gift-giving practices during different events such as Christmas, Valentine's Day, and White Day is the market getting bigger. The arrival of lucrative growth opportunities to the market is due to the Government of Japan's implementation of supportive initiatives to encourage jewelry production and provide incentives for export ​‍​‌‍​‍‌​‍​‌‍​‍‌activities.

Recent News and Developments in Japan Jewelry Market

October 2024: Leading Japanese jewelry retailers announced expanded collaborations with international luxury brands, introducing exclusive collections that blend traditional Japanese craftsmanship with contemporary Western design aesthetics to appeal to younger consumers.

November 2024: Major e-commerce platforms in Japan launched AI-powered virtual try-on features for jewelry, significantly enhancing the online shopping experience and driving increased consumer engagement and conversion rates.

December 2024: Japanese jewelry manufacturers unveiled new sustainable collections featuring lab-grown diamonds and recycled precious metals, responding to growing consumer demand for ethically sourced and environmentally responsible luxury products.
